Hey there, future engineers! So, you're a fresh graduate, eager to dive into the world of engineering, huh? Awesome! You've probably heard whispers about OSCP and SEI. But what are they, and how can they help launch your career? Let's break it down, especially if you're eyeing an engineering trainee position. This guide is your friendly companion, designed to give you the lowdown on these two amazing opportunities.
Demystifying OSCP: Your Gateway to Cybersecurity
First up, let's talk about OSCP. You know, that Offensive Security Certified Professional certification? It's like the golden ticket if you're serious about cybersecurity. OSCP isn't just about passing a test; it's about getting your hands dirty and really understanding how to think like a hacker. Think of it as a crash course in ethical hacking, where you learn to identify vulnerabilities and secure systems from real-world threats. It's intense, demanding, and incredibly rewarding.
What Exactly Does OSCP Involve?
The OSCP certification focuses heavily on penetration testing. During the OSCP course, you'll learn a variety of penetration testing methodologies and techniques. That includes things like information gathering, scanning, exploitation, privilege escalation, and even some basic web application security. You'll work with tools like Metasploit, Nmap, and a bunch of other industry-standard resources. It's very hands-on – the course is heavily based on practical labs. You'll spend hours and hours in a virtual environment, trying to hack into different systems. This practical, real-world experience is what makes the OSCP so highly valued by employers. It’s not just about theoretical knowledge; it's about showing you can actually do the job.
Why is OSCP Beneficial for Engineering Trainees?
As an engineering trainee, particularly in roles that touch on IT, network security, or even system administration, an OSCP certification is gold. Imagine walking into a trainee position with a certification that tells your employer you can already think like a hacker and defend against attacks. You'll immediately stand out from the crowd. Also, cybersecurity skills are super in-demand right now. The OSCP equips you with the skills to identify vulnerabilities, assess risks, and suggest effective security measures. You'll be able to bring a cybersecurity mindset to your engineering projects, improving security from the ground up, whether you're working on designing networks, developing software, or maintaining systems. Furthermore, the OSCP training can improve your problem-solving skills, teaching you to think critically and come up with creative solutions under pressure. This is a skill applicable to all facets of engineering.
How to Get Started with OSCP
Ready to get started? First, you'll need to enroll in the Penetration Testing with Kali Linux course (PWK) offered by Offensive Security. This course is the official training material for the OSCP exam and provides access to the required labs. Be warned, the PWK course is not a walk in the park. It's designed to challenge you and push you beyond your comfort zone. Many people spend weeks or months going through the course material and practicing in the lab. Once you feel ready, you'll schedule the OSCP exam, which is a grueling 24-hour practical exam where you'll try to compromise several machines. If you pass, you've earned your certification. Pro tip: start practicing as early as possible. There are tons of online resources and practice labs where you can hone your skills before you start the official course. Consistency and dedication are key to success.
Unveiling SEI: Your Path to Software Engineering Excellence
Alright, let's switch gears and talk about SEI. This is for all you software engineering enthusiasts out there. The Software Engineering Institute (SEI) isn’t just a certification program; it's a research and development center that is part of Carnegie Mellon University. SEI focuses on advanced research and development in software engineering, cybersecurity, and related fields. It's a powerhouse of knowledge and expertise. While the SEI offers various training programs and certifications, it's particularly well-known for its contributions to software engineering best practices, such as the Capability Maturity Model Integration (CMMI). If you're a graduate and aiming for a software engineering trainee role, understanding the concepts that SEI promotes is beneficial.
What Does SEI Offer for Trainees?
While the SEI may not offer certifications as directly applicable to entry-level software engineers as the OSCP is for cybersecurity, its influence on the industry is massive. The SEI provides resources, publications, and frameworks that define what excellent software engineering looks like. Understanding the CMMI framework, for example, can give you a significant advantage. CMMI helps organizations improve their processes, making them more efficient and producing higher-quality software. Learning about it gives you the language and understanding of industry-standard best practices.
Benefits of Understanding SEI for Engineering Trainees
Knowing about SEI, even without direct certifications, gives you an edge. You’ll be able to speak the language of experienced engineers. You’ll be familiar with best practices and quality management principles. This can be super important when you're working as a trainee, as it'll enable you to learn quickly and contribute effectively from day one. You'll be better equipped to adapt to project needs and contribute to delivering high-quality software, which is essential to any engineering trainee role. This knowledge can also give you a leg up in communication and collaboration, which are crucial for success.
How to Learn About SEI and its Principles
Getting started with the SEI is pretty straightforward. You can check out their website, where you'll find plenty of free resources. Also, you can find the research papers, white papers, and publications from their experts. Understanding the CMMI framework is also crucial. Start by exploring the CMMI documentation and tutorials available online. Also, looking for any training courses or workshops that cover SEI's work. Many online platforms and universities offer courses based on SEI standards and practices. Reading industry publications and following software engineering blogs will help you stay updated with industry trends, which often include insights from the SEI. Active participation in open-source projects or software development communities will also enhance your practical knowledge.
Making the Most of Your Engineering Trainee Journey
Whether you're gearing up for cybersecurity with the OSCP or diving into software engineering with SEI knowledge, your engineering trainee role is an amazing opportunity to learn and grow. Here's a quick guide to make the most of it:
Be Proactive and Ready to Learn
As a trainee, you're expected to learn quickly. Don’t be afraid to ask questions, even if they seem basic. This is your chance to learn from experienced professionals. Embrace every new task and project, as each one is an opportunity to expand your skills. Look for opportunities to work outside your primary responsibilities, as well. You will be able to broaden your skill set and your understanding of engineering in different areas.
Build Your Network
Networking is super important. Connect with your mentors, colleagues, and other professionals in your field. Attend industry events and workshops to learn about new technologies and trends. Build relationships and establish a support network. This will not only make your work more enjoyable, but it will also open doors for career advancement.
Seek Feedback and Constantly Improve
Regularly ask for feedback on your work and be open to suggestions. Use this feedback to identify your weaknesses and areas for improvement. Continuously enhance your skills and knowledge. Set personal and professional development goals. Track your progress and adapt your plans as needed. Remember, this is about continuous learning and growth.
Conclusion: Your Engineering Career Starts Now!
So there you have it, guys. The OSCP and SEI are amazing tools that can help you succeed in your engineering career. With the right knowledge and a proactive attitude, you're well on your way to a successful and fulfilling career. As you journey through your engineering trainee program, remember to keep learning, stay curious, and network with other professionals. This is an exciting journey, and I’m confident you’re going to do great! Go out there, get certified, embrace every challenge, and build something amazing!
Lastest News
-
-
Related News
Tennis, Pondok Cabe & Golf: A Perfect Trio
Alex Braham - Nov 9, 2025 42 Views -
Related News
PSE, CSE & TMC: Your Quick Daily News
Alex Braham - Nov 14, 2025 37 Views -
Related News
IIW Welding Processes Handbook: Your PDF Guide
Alex Braham - Nov 15, 2025 46 Views -
Related News
Kamierabi God App: What Is It?
Alex Braham - Nov 13, 2025 30 Views -
Related News
Where To Watch Argentina Vs. Ecuador: TV Channels & Streaming
Alex Braham - Nov 9, 2025 61 Views